Machine Learning Engineer II, Search Science and Data Infrastructure
Palo Alto, California, USA
Full Time Mid-level / Intermediate USD 129K - 223K
Amazon.com
Free shipping on millions of items. Get the best of Shopping and Entertainment with Prime. Enjoy low prices and great deals on the largest selection of everyday essentials and other products, including fashion, home, beauty, electronics, Alexa...
Amazon Search creates powerful, customer-focused product search solutions and technologies. Whenever a customer visits an Amazon site worldwide and types in a query or browses through product categories, our systems go to work. We delight customers when we accurately understand their intent expressed via a query or image, and reflect that understanding throughout the search page - from layout to the search results and navigation. We make shopping effortless by helping customers easily explore our vast selection, narrowing down a myriad of options to a manageable consideration set while providing key information to make high confidence decisions with low post-purchase regret
Search Science Data Infrastructure team is responsible for delivering high quality and fresh ML model training data, and providing seamless access to all ML artifacts through federated Feature Store infrastructure. This big-data platform provides the ML training data to Amazon search ranking, matching quality, search economics and also powers live-site features, including search suggestions, query understanding, spelling, search result ranking, and personalization. Furthermore, 350+ teams across Amazon consume our datasets to power analytics and behavior models. We are located in downtown Palo Alto, a short walk from numerous shops and restaurants, and right across from the Caltrain station.
Key job responsibilities
As an ML Engineer you will:
- Lead development of services and infrastructure at the intersection of machine learning, big data, and distributed systems. Our products and services empower hundreds of science teams across Amazon to deliver machine learning at scale for ML model training, Feature engineering and Data quality monitoring.
- You will help manage machine learning lifecycle and operations using AWS AI services, DL compute resources, and our core search backend services for query understanding, semantic matching, and relevance ranking.
- You will build scalable data-intensive infrastructure that processes huge amounts of logs, catalogs, transactional data, and telemetry signals. By doing so, we enable teams to become more data-driven and build robust and explainable ML services.
- You will work with partners on data experimentation to advance Amazon product search, making it available across all geographic regions with variety of product search and discovery use cases across many categories.
- Lead the design, get your hands dirty and write code, and ultimately deploy big data and machine learning services. These services define the foundation of our search R&D processes, supporting science, product development and production of the world’s largest product search engine.
- Possess expert knowledge in performance, large scale distributed system scalability, system architecture, and engineering best practices.
- Obsess over operational excellence, evaluate system performance, security, design system metrics and driving quality improvements
- 3+ years of non-internship professional software development experience
- 2+ years of non-internship design or architecture (design patterns, reliability and scaling) of new and existing systems experience
- Experience programming with at least one software programming language
- Experience in machine learning, data mining, information retrieval, statistics or natural language processing
- Master's degree in computer science or equivalent
Amazon is committed to a diverse and inclusive workplace. Amazon is an equal opportunity employer and does not discriminate on the basis of race, national origin, gender, gender identity, sexual orientation, protected veteran status, disability, age, or other legally protected status. For individuals with disabilities who would like to request an accommodation, please visit https://www.amazon.jobs/en/disability/us.
Los Angeles County applicants: Job duties for this position include: work safely and cooperatively with other employees, supervisors, and staff; adhere to standards of excellence despite stressful conditions; communicate effectively and respectfully with employees, supervisors, and staff to ensure exceptional customer service; and follow all federal, state, and local laws and Company policies. Criminal history may have a direct, adverse, and negative relationship with some of the material job duties of this position. These include the duties and responsibilities listed above, as well as the abilities to adhere to company policies, exercise sound judgment, effectively manage stress and work safely and respectfully with others, exhibit trustworthiness and professionalism, and safeguard business operations and the Company’s reputation. Pursuant to the Los Angeles County Fair Chance Ordinance, we will consider for employment qualified applicants with arrest and conviction records.
Our compensation reflects the cost of labor across several US geographic markets. The base pay for this position ranges from $129,300/year in our lowest geographic market up to $223,600/year in our highest geographic market. Pay is based on a number of factors including market location and may vary depending on job-related knowledge, skills, and experience. Amazon is a total compensation company. Dependent on the position offered, equity, sign-on payments, and other forms of compensation may be provided as part of a total compensation package, in addition to a full range of medical, financial, and/or other benefits. For more information, please visit https://www.aboutamazon.com/workplace/employee-benefits. This position will remain posted until filled. Applicants should apply via our internal or external career site.
Search Science Data Infrastructure team is responsible for delivering high quality and fresh ML model training data, and providing seamless access to all ML artifacts through federated Feature Store infrastructure. This big-data platform provides the ML training data to Amazon search ranking, matching quality, search economics and also powers live-site features, including search suggestions, query understanding, spelling, search result ranking, and personalization. Furthermore, 350+ teams across Amazon consume our datasets to power analytics and behavior models. We are located in downtown Palo Alto, a short walk from numerous shops and restaurants, and right across from the Caltrain station.
Key job responsibilities
As an ML Engineer you will:
- Lead development of services and infrastructure at the intersection of machine learning, big data, and distributed systems. Our products and services empower hundreds of science teams across Amazon to deliver machine learning at scale for ML model training, Feature engineering and Data quality monitoring.
- You will help manage machine learning lifecycle and operations using AWS AI services, DL compute resources, and our core search backend services for query understanding, semantic matching, and relevance ranking.
- You will build scalable data-intensive infrastructure that processes huge amounts of logs, catalogs, transactional data, and telemetry signals. By doing so, we enable teams to become more data-driven and build robust and explainable ML services.
- You will work with partners on data experimentation to advance Amazon product search, making it available across all geographic regions with variety of product search and discovery use cases across many categories.
- Lead the design, get your hands dirty and write code, and ultimately deploy big data and machine learning services. These services define the foundation of our search R&D processes, supporting science, product development and production of the world’s largest product search engine.
- Possess expert knowledge in performance, large scale distributed system scalability, system architecture, and engineering best practices.
- Obsess over operational excellence, evaluate system performance, security, design system metrics and driving quality improvements
Basic Qualifications
- 3+ years of non-internship professional software development experience
- 2+ years of non-internship design or architecture (design patterns, reliability and scaling) of new and existing systems experience
- Experience programming with at least one software programming language
- Experience in machine learning, data mining, information retrieval, statistics or natural language processing
Preferred Qualifications
- 4+ years of full software development life cycle, including coding standards, code reviews, source control management, build processes, testing, and operations experience- Master's degree in computer science or equivalent
Amazon is committed to a diverse and inclusive workplace. Amazon is an equal opportunity employer and does not discriminate on the basis of race, national origin, gender, gender identity, sexual orientation, protected veteran status, disability, age, or other legally protected status. For individuals with disabilities who would like to request an accommodation, please visit https://www.amazon.jobs/en/disability/us.
Los Angeles County applicants: Job duties for this position include: work safely and cooperatively with other employees, supervisors, and staff; adhere to standards of excellence despite stressful conditions; communicate effectively and respectfully with employees, supervisors, and staff to ensure exceptional customer service; and follow all federal, state, and local laws and Company policies. Criminal history may have a direct, adverse, and negative relationship with some of the material job duties of this position. These include the duties and responsibilities listed above, as well as the abilities to adhere to company policies, exercise sound judgment, effectively manage stress and work safely and respectfully with others, exhibit trustworthiness and professionalism, and safeguard business operations and the Company’s reputation. Pursuant to the Los Angeles County Fair Chance Ordinance, we will consider for employment qualified applicants with arrest and conviction records.
Our compensation reflects the cost of labor across several US geographic markets. The base pay for this position ranges from $129,300/year in our lowest geographic market up to $223,600/year in our highest geographic market. Pay is based on a number of factors including market location and may vary depending on job-related knowledge, skills, and experience. Amazon is a total compensation company. Dependent on the position offered, equity, sign-on payments, and other forms of compensation may be provided as part of a total compensation package, in addition to a full range of medical, financial, and/or other benefits. For more information, please visit https://www.aboutamazon.com/workplace/employee-benefits. This position will remain posted until filled. Applicants should apply via our internal or external career site.
Job stats:
0
0
0
Categories:
Engineering Jobs
Machine Learning Jobs
Tags: Architecture AWS Big Data Computer Science Data Mining Data quality Distributed Systems Economics Engineering Feature engineering Machine Learning Model training NLP R R&D SDLC Security Statistics Testing
Perks/benefits: Career development Equity / stock options
Region:
North America
Country:
United States
More jobs like this
Explore more career opportunities
Find even more open roles below ordered by popularity of job title or skills/products/technologies used.
Data Engineer II jobsStaff Data Scientist jobsPrincipal Data Engineer jobsBI Developer jobsData Scientist II jobsData Manager jobsData Science Manager jobsJunior Data Analyst jobsResearch Scientist jobsBusiness Data Analyst jobsLead Data Analyst jobsData Science Intern jobsSr. Data Scientist jobsSenior AI Engineer jobsData Engineer III jobsSenior Data Scientist, Performance Marketing jobsBI Analyst jobsSoftware Engineer, Machine Learning jobsSr Data Engineer jobsData Specialist jobsJunior Data Scientist jobsJunior Data Engineer jobsSenior Artificial Intelligence/Machine Learning Engineer - Remote, Latin America jobsData Analyst Intern jobsData Engineering Manager jobs
Linux jobsSnowflake jobsEconomics jobsOpen Source jobsHadoop jobsPhysics jobsJavaScript jobsAirflow jobsComputer Vision jobsMLOps jobsRDBMS jobsKafka jobsNoSQL jobsScala jobsData Warehousing jobsBanking jobsGoogle Cloud jobsData warehouse jobsKPIs jobsGitHub jobsOracle jobsPostgreSQL jobsR&D jobsClassification jobsScikit-learn jobs
SAS jobsTerraform jobsCX jobsLooker jobsScrum jobsStreaming jobsDistributed Systems jobsPandas jobsData Mining jobsJenkins jobsRobotics jobsBigQuery jobsIndustrial jobsPySpark jobsJira jobsReact jobsMicroservices jobsdbt jobsRedshift jobsMatlab jobsUnstructured data jobsE-commerce jobsMySQL jobsGPU jobsData strategy jobs